Bing Officially Launches in the UK
November
17th
Microsoft has launched the first elements of its much-anticipated UK marketing campaign for Bing after its fledgling search engine finally moved out of beta overnight.
Bing is to sponsor X Factor coverage on Global Radio stations including Capital FM and Galaxy, and has launched a competition to win worldwide holidays with Thomas Cook.
Online activity includes in-game advertising across Xbox Live, and competitions and games on MSN properties including Messenger…
